Stonebridge, a Denver-based privately-owned hotel management company with a range of luxury, resort, full-service and premium select-service properties, has promoted 18 team members across the organization.
“We are proud to recognize these talented individuals for their leadership and contributions,” said Rob Smith, president/CEO, Stonebridge. “These promotions reflect our ongoing investment in people who understand what it means to deliver measurable results for our owners and elevate performance across our portfolio.”
The promotions span key departments, including operations, accounting, technology, legal, risk management, revenue strategy and commercial services. Each individual has “demonstrated a deep dedication to Stonebridge’s owner-first culture and will be pivotal in advancing the company’s performance and growth initiatives,” according to the company.
